Output d21ec66e3c1f1eb004e22624bbb6c7ba78bfa5c4efdce6bb819c0fddc7be2433:0

value
47359971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80d4f0701afae1cddf46062b5d2792faebbccf85 OP_EQUAL
address
3DSDWNdeFSHSoBLvNDHxeGBwXdQb5vaNvK
transaction
d21ec66e3c1f1eb004e22624bbb6c7ba78bfa5c4efdce6bb819c0fddc7be2433
spent
true